Factors Affecting the Effectiveness of School Administration at the Special Schools for Students with Disabilities under the Office of Special Education Administration, Group 6

This research article aimed to study: 1) the level of factors related to school effectiveness, 2) the level of effectiveness of school administration, and 3) the factors affecting the effectiveness of school administration at the special education schools for students with disabilities under the Office of Special Education Administration, Group 6. This was a quantitative research study. The sample consisted of 219 school administrators and teachers. The research instruments included a general information questionnaire, a questionnaire on factors affecting school effectiveness, and a questionnaire on the effectiveness of school administration. Data were analyzed using mean, standard deviation, and multiple regression analysis.
The findings revealed that: 1) the factors related to the effectiveness of educational institutions for the special needs schools under the Special Education Administration Office, Group 6, were found to be at a high level overall ( = 4.50, S.D. = 0.24); 2) the effectiveness of school administration in special education schools for students with disabilities, under the Office of Special Education Administration, Group 6, was found to be at a high level overall ( = 4.41, S.D. = 0.23); and 3) the factors affecting the effectiveness of school administration at the special education schools for the students with disabilities under the Office of Special Education Administration, Group 6, were: physical factors (β = 0.456), administrator factors (β = 0.179), teacher factors (β = 0.163), and student factors (β = 0.163). These four factors were statistically significant at the 0.05 level and collectively predicted 33.60% of the variance in the effectiveness of school administration in these special education schools for students with disabilities.
